We are looking for a Senior Full-Stack Engineer (Front-End Focused) with 5+ years of experience to join our team. In this role, you will lead the design and development of user interfaces and web application components tailored for the upstream oil & gas sector.
You will combine a deep mastery of modern front-end technologies (React) with solid back-end proficiency (Python) and extensive hands-on experience integrating ESRI geospatial tools. You will build intuitive, high-performance, and spatially aware applications that empower operational teams to analyze and visual site data, wellbores, land holdings, and subsurface information effectively.
Key Responsibilities-
Front-End Leadership & Architecture: Design and build complex, performant, and responsive front-end applications in React, translating intricate business and spatial workflows into seamless user experiences.
-
Geospatial Integration: Work heavily with ESRI technology (ArcGIS API for JavaScript, ArcGIS Enterprise, ArcGIS Online) to build spatial data visualizers, map interfaces, and GIS workflows tailored for upstream operations.
-
Full-Stack Development: Write clean, maintainable Python code for RESTful APIs, microservices, and back-end integration services that process geospatial and operational data.
-
Domain Problem Solving: Collaborate directly with upstream engineers, geoscientists, landmen, and operational personnel to transform complex industry requirements (e.g., well planning, production tracking, lease management) into intuitive technical solutions.
-
Performance & Scalability: Optimize web applications for large spatial datasets, high-density map rendering, and real-time operational data feeds.
-
Quality & Best Practices: Promote engineering best practices, including continuous integration, unit testing, automated deployment, code reviews, and performance monitoring.
